galosh

English

(wikipedia galosh)

Noun

(es)
  • (British) A waterproof overshoe used to provide protection from rain or snow.
  • (US) A waterproof rubber boot, intended to be worn in wet or muddy conditions.
  • Synonyms

    * (waterproof rubber boot) Wellington boot
